I've been thinking about setting up a full fledged HTPC for awhile. I've been running XBMC on my Apple TV 2 for awhile now. I recently picked up a Fire TV for about $80 and sideloaded XBMC in about 15 minutes. I was surprised how well XBMC runs on the FTV. It is so much smoother and snappier than the ATV2. It's night and day.
For an out-of-the-box cheap option, I don't think you can beat the Fire TV with XBMC installed right now.
